I have not reached the conclusion but would like to give some status report.
My test case is simple:
------------------- a := LapackDGEMatrix rows: #(#(3 2 4) #(2 -5 -1) #(1 -2 2)). b := LapackDGEMatrix rows: #(#(1) (2) (3)). c := LapackLeastSquareProblem matrix: a rhsMatrix: b.
c solution. -------------------
If I evaluate this, the external call for 'dgesvd_' in CLapackDLibrary>>xgesvdWithjobu:jobvt:m:n:a:lda:s:u:ldu:vt:ldvt:work:lwork:info: fails.
But if I fix it by rewriting the cdecl line to:
<cdecl: long 'dgesvd_'( char * char * long * long * double * long * double * double * long * double * long * double * long * long * ) module: 'libLAPACK'>
from
<cdecl: long 'dgesvd_'( char * char * long * long * double * long * double * double * long * double * long * double * long * long * )>
it passes.
However, the value that gets stored in the 's' instance variable of LapackSVDecomposition is a LapackDGEMatrix, and when the resulting value is used in the #defaultTolerance, I get DNU for '*".
